输入两个小写字母,请输出其大写字母,并在最后输出大小写字母编程的流程图

1个回答
展开全部
摘要 您好!要输入两个小写字母,并将其转换为大写字母,可以使用Python中的字符串方法`upper()`。例如,对于字符串`s`,`s.upper()`会返回一个将所有小写字母转换为大写字母的新字符串。
您可以使用以下代码实现:
s1 = input("请输入第一个小写字母:")
s2 = input("请输入第二个小写字母:")
s1_upper = s1.upper()
s2_upper = s2.upper()
print("第一个小写字母的大写形式为:", s1_upper)
print("第二个小写字母的大写形式为:", s2_upper)
流程图如下:![流程图](https://i.imgur.com/A2G9QJG.png)
除此之外,您还可以使用ASCII码来实现小写字母转换为大写字母。每个小写字母都有一个对应的ASCII码,其值比对应大写字母的ASCII码值大32。因此,您可以使用以下代码将小写字母转换为大写字母:
s1 = input("请输入第一个小写字母:")
s2 = input("请输入第二个小写字母:")
s1_upper = chr(ord(s1) - 32)
s2_upper = chr(ord(s2) - 32)
print("第一个小写字母的大写形式为:", s1_upper)
print("第二个小写字母的大写形式为:", s2_upper)
咨询记录 · 回答于2024-01-06
输入两个小写字母,请输出其大写字母,并在最后输出大小写字母编程的流程图
您好!要输入两个小写字母,并将其转换为大写字母,可以使用Python中的字符串方法`upper()`。例如,对于字符串`s`,`s.upper()`会返回一个将所有小写字母转换为大写字母的新字符串。 您可以使用以下代码实现这一目标: s1 = input("请输入第一个小写字母:") s2 = input("请输入第二个小写字母:") s1_upper = s1.upper() s2_upper = s2.upper() print("第一个小写字母的大写形式为:", s1_upper) print("第二个小写字母的大写形式为:", s2_upper) 流程图如下: [流程图](https://i.imgur.com/A2G9QJG.png) 除此之外,您还可以使用ASCII码来实现小写字母转换为大写字母。每个小写字母都有一个对应的ASCII码,其值比对应大写字母的ASCII码值大32。因此,您可以使用以下代码将小写字母转换为大写字母: s1 = input("请输入第一个小写字母:") s2 = input("请输入第二个小写字母:") s1_upper = chr(ord(s1) - 32) s2_upper = chr(ord(s2) - 32) print("第一个小写字母的大写形式为:", s1_upper) print("第二个小写字母的大写形式为:", s2_upper)
s1 = input("请输入第一个小写字母:") s2 = input("请输入第二个小写字母:") s1_upper = chr(ord(s1) - 32) s2_upper = chr(ord(s2) - 32) print("第一个小写字母的大写形式为:", s1_upper) print("第二个小写字母的大写形式为:", s2_upper) # 这种方法可能比使用字符串方法更快,但也更难理解和记忆。 # 在实际编程中,选择哪种方法取决于您的个人偏好和需求。 优化点说明: 1. 将代码分为多行,使其更易读。 2. 在注释中添加了换行,使其更清晰。
流程图
流程图如下: ![流程图](https://i.imgur.com/A2G9QJG.png) 除此之外,您还可以使用ASCII码来实现小写字母转换为大写字母。每个小写字母都有一个对应的ASCII码,其值比对应大写字母的ASCII码值大32。因此,您可以使用以下代码将小写字母转换为大写字母: s1 = input("请输入第一个小写字母:") s2 = input("请输入第二个小写字母:") s1_upper = chr(ord(s1) - 32) s2_upper = chr(ord(s2) - 32) print("第一个小写字母的大写形式为:", s1_upper) print("第二个小写字母的大写形式为:", s2_upper) 这种方法可能比使用字符串方法更快,但也更难理解和记忆。在实际编程中,选择哪种方法取决于您的个人偏好和需求。
能不能问一下这个流程图?
下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消